Le web représente un écosystème complexe que la majorité d’entre nous utilise quotidiennement, souvent sans en comprendre les mécanismes. Cet article a pour objectif de décrypter le fonctionnement du web, en examinant ses piliers fondamentaux tels que le protocole HTTP, les langages de programmation comme le HTML et le CSS, ainsi que le rôle crucial des serveurs et des clients. Nous explorerons les interactions entre ces éléments et mettrons en lumière les enjeux de sécurité, permettant ainsi de naviguer sur le web avec une confiance et une compréhension accrues.
Qu’est-ce que le web ?
Une définition précise
Le terme web fait référence à un système de documents hypertextes reliés entre eux, qui fonctionne sur l’infrastructure d’Internet. Ce système, élaboré par Tim Berners-Lee dans les années 90, repose sur les protocoles HTTP qui facilitent la communication entre les clients et serveurs. À l’heure actuelle, plus de 5 milliards de pages sont accessibles via le web, ce qui représente une richesse d’informations sans précédent.
Infrastructure et protocoles
Le web ne se limite pas à une simple interface utilisateur. Il s’agit également d’un ensemble de protocoles et de normes techniques qui régulent le partage et l’accès aux informations. Le système repose sur plusieurs couches :
– HTTP (HyperText Transfer Protocol) : C’est le fondement des échanges entre le navigateur et le serveur. Selon une étude de l’INSEE, près de 80% des utilisateurs français privilégient les connexions HTTPS pour améliorer leur sécurité.
– DNS (Domain Name System) : Ce système convertit les noms de domaine en adresses IP, permettant une navigation fluide. En 2021, environ 350 millions de noms de domaine étaient enregistrés à travers le monde.
Le rôle des langages du web
HTML et texte structuré
Le HTML (HyperText Markup Language) est le langage principal utilisé pour structurer les documents web. Ce langage inclut des balises qui définissent les éléments du contenu. Selon une étude récente, 70% des développeurs web considèrent le HTML comme la base de leur travail. En structurant intelligemment le contenu, on améliore non seulement l’accessibilité, mais aussi le référencement naturel sur les moteurs de recherche.
CSS et présentation visuelle
Le CSS (Cascading Style Sheets) permet de contrôler l’apparence visuelle des pages web. Grâce à ce langage, les développeurs peuvent influencer la présentation des éléments HTML, tels que les couleurs, les polices et la mise en page. Les pages bien conçues, harmonieusement agencées augmentent l’engagement des visiteurs de 70% selon plusieurs études politiques sur le comportement des utilisateurs.
Caractéristique | HTML | CSS |
---|---|---|
Fonction | Structure de contenu | Esthétique et présentation |
Langage | Markup | Style |
Impact sur SEO | Améliore l’accessibilité | Affecte le comportement utilisateur |
Le fonctionnement des sites web
Client et serveur : une interaction dynamique
Lorsque vous naviguez sur le web, votre navigateur agit en tant que client et envoie des requêtes HTTP au serveur hébergeant le site. Une réponse est ensuite formulée, et le contenu est interprété pour s’afficher de manière cohérente. En 2022, les utilisateurs français ont réalisé plus de 300 millions de requêtes par jour, témoignant de l’importance de cette interaction.
Gestion des adresses URL
Chaque ressource sur le web est identifiable par une URL (Uniform Resource Locator). Cette adresse comprend Info sur le protocole, le nom de domaine et le chemin vers le fichier. Par exemple, une URL telle que https://www.comm-back.fr
donne accès à une multitude de contenus liés entre eux.
Sécurité sur le web
Certificats SSL/TLS et sécurisation des données
Les certificats SSL/TLS assurent la sécurisation des données échangées sur le web, particulièrement dans le cadre des transactions en ligne. Ils garantissent l’authenticité du site et protègent les données des utilisateurs. En 2023, 95% des sites de e-commerce en France utilisent un protocole HTTPS pour renforcer la confiance des consommateurs.
Menaces courantes et bonnes pratiques de navigation
Les internautes sont exposés à diverses menaces, comme le phishing ou les attaques DDoS. Protéger ses données personnelles est une priorité. Utiliser des mots de passe forts et réviser régulièrement ses paramètres de confidentialité sont des pratiques recommandées. Les antivirus et les pare-feu jouent également un rôle clé dans cette protection.
Type d’attaque | Stratégies de défense |
---|---|
Phishing | Vérifier l’authenticité des emails |
DDoS | Configurer un pare-feu efficace |
Logiciels malveillants | Utiliser un logiciel antivirus |
En maîtrisant les fonctionnalités fondamentales du web ainsi que les différentes couches de sécurité, les utilisateurs peuvent évoluer avec plus de confort et de confiance dans cet univers numérique. Pour approfondir vos connaissances, explorez également ces articles : Avantages des filtres de confidentialité et Développer son entreprise en ligne.
Le web est un univers complexe, interconnecté par des protocoles de communication, des langages de programmation et des systèmes de gestion de contenu. Comprendre son fonctionnement nous permet d’en exploiter tout le potentiel tout en naviguant en toute sécurité. Chaque interaction sur le web repose sur une logique client-serveur, où les navigateurs agissent comme des clients qui envoient des requêtes HTTP aux serveurs hébergeant les données.
Les aspects techniques, tels que les URL et le DNS, jouent un rôle essentiel dans l’accessibilité des informations. La sécurité n’est pas à négliger. L’utilisation de certificats SSL/TLS et d’outils de protection, comme des antivirus, est essentielle pour une expérience utilisateur sereine.
La connaissance des mécanismes du web est un atout précieux, que ce soit pour les professionnels ou les utilisateurs lambda cherchant à optimiser leur navigation.